Can back up the registry and restore it as long as Windows is bootable, or from the Windows Recovery Environment starting with Windows Vista. REGEDIT.EXE has a left-side tree view that begins at “My Computer” and lists all loaded hives. REGEDT32.EXE has a left-side tree view, but each hive has its own window, so the tree displays only keys.

If you’re having problems getting a Windows update to work, then the first thing you should do is reboot the endpoint. Although starting with the reboot might sound cliché, rebooting often fixes Windows update problems. This is particularly true if you have already applied a Windows update, but the system has not rebooted.
